Output 3bc146212387cc5e1ecd0b19c1de820371314c23ed1379e7c5a604c2b9e02d12:2

value
60836486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d974ea9ed3e04bfcb5659972a2b76f61548160c5 OP_EQUAL
address
3MWpcfrtGzRQyNm9RQ5dPQJUtTu5eMvf3t
transaction
3bc146212387cc5e1ecd0b19c1de820371314c23ed1379e7c5a604c2b9e02d12
confirmations
496981
spent
true